Madison, the capital
of Wisconsin, lies partly between the lakes of Mendota, seen in
the distance, and Monona in the foreground. Featured along the
right shoreline is the Frank Lloyd Wright designed Monona
Terrace Community and Convention Center with the Wisconsin State
Capitol to its left. At the far left is the University of
Wisconsin-Madison and Camp Randall Stadium. Founded by James
Duane Doty in 1836 in the newly created Territory of Wisconsin,
Madison was named after President James Madison. Governmental
operations and the University of Wisconsin-Madison, account for
much of the city’s prosperity.
